The State’s guidelines for Offices, together with our offices’ building management guidelines, among other measures for the May 20 Reopen Connecticut-Phase 1, include:

  • Office capacity limit of 50%.
  • Strict cleaning and disinfection protocols in all settings.
  • Hand sanitizer will be available for employees and visitors.
  • Facemasks are required to be worn when entering the building and in common areas.
  • Elevator occupancy is limited to 2 persons per car.
  • Facemasks are required in office common areas by employees and visitors.

Gov. Lamont notes that the most important consideration during this phase will be the health and safety of employees. The firm will adhere to the guidelines for the health and safety of our employees as well the health and safety of our clients and colleagues.
